Explanation

In this program, we have a cylinder with the given radius and height. We need to find its Surface area.

A cylinder is a three-dimensional geometrical figure/container with straight parallel sides and two circular cross-sections. So we have three surfaces of the cylinder.

The surface area of two circular cross-sections = 2( Π × r × r )

The surface area of parallel sides = Circumference times the height = 2 Π × r × h
